More about Certificate III in Carpentry

The Certificate III in Carpentry is an essential qualification for those looking to start a rewarding career in the construction industry, particularly in Orange, NSW. This qualification opens doors to various roles, including Apprentice Carpenter, Carpenter, and Construction Worker. Local training providers such as ATS and Hutchies Training offer flexible online delivery options that cater to the needs of students in the area, ensuring that you can learn at your own pace while gaining the necessary skills for your future career.

In Orange, individuals pursuing the Certificate III in Carpentry will also find opportunities to specialise in roles like Wall and Ceiling Installer and Shopfitter. The training is designed not only to equip students with practical carpentry skills but also to prepare them for various specialisations in the building industry. Several recognised organisations, including South Metropolitan TAFE and Trade Academy WA, offer comprehensive courses tailored to meet the needs of aspiring carpenters in Orange.

The coursework associated with the Certificate III in Carpentry encompasses fundamental carpentry techniques and knowledge required for career advancements in various fields. As a graduate, you may find yourself working as an Apprentice Joiner, Formwork Carpenter, or even a Blinds Installer. With numerous training providers in the area, including Skill Hire and TAFE NSW, students have ample access to quality education and resources, ensuring they are fully prepared to thrive in their chosen careers.
